Understanding Triple Super Phosphate (TSP) Fertilizer

Triple Super Phosphate, or TSP, constitutes a widely used phosphate plant food providing a concentrated form of phosphorus to plant growth . It usually contains around 46% reactive P2O5, allowing it a remarkably effective choice for correcting phosphorus shortages in your soil. Producers often use TSP to boost root progression and total produce yields.
